Sometimes Plan B is Better

I don't usually start a piece until I know what I'm going to do with it. I found this cute table at an antique mall that was going out of business.  I got it for half off!  Score!  It had cute legs and great stretcher bars so I knew it had potential.
So the plan is to paint the legs and skirt turquoise (surprised?) and stain the top dark walnut.  Well, I gave it two coats of ASCP Provence, and stripped and stained the top.  Only problem is that the stain didn't take well and it just didn't look right.  


Great!  Now what?
Plan B:
Paint the top black.
Then I cut a stencil using my Silhouette and applied it to the top.
I painted the uncovered sections in Old White.
And the most fun step - pull the stencil off to reveal the pattern.

Yep, I'm lovin' it!

Two coats of clear wax and off to the shop it went.

Plan B stands for "Better!"
